Although I pride myself on the fact that I can find wine to go with just about anything, last night I opted to serve beer. I have really been enjoying craft beer lately, and I know that I am not alone. I am certainly no beer expert at this point, but I love the roasty toastiness of a brown ale. I find it to be a great accompaniment to the smokiness of the brats, the caramelization of pan sauteed onions, and the earthiness of the Kalamata olive vinaigrette soaked grilled red potatoes.
I highly recommend grabbing a six-pack of the Maduro Brown Ale from Cigar City. Their tasting notes are as follows:
"Maduro is a Northern English-style brown ale with some American affectations. Maduro is higher in alcohol than the common English brown ale and features flaked oats in the malt bill which imparts a silky body and works to mesh the roasted, toasted and chocolate components together in Maduro's complex malt profile. The end result is a remarkably full-flavored yet approachable and sessionable brown ale that pairs well with mild to medium cigars."
